Biography

John was born on March 20, 1805 in Raleigh, NC. He was the son of David Fowler and Rachel Crenshaw. He married Caroline Oldham on May 14, 1839. Caroline passed away on August 2, 1839. He married Louisa Irene Oldham on September 12, 1840 in Memphis, TN. They had 3 children. Louisa passed away in 1851, possibly due to complications from childbirth. He married Rosetta "Rose" Minter-Eagle on January 6, 1858. He was an Episcopalian. He passed away on January 12, 1870 in Memphis, TN at age 64. He was buried in Elmwood Cemetery in Memphis, TN.
